Package io.quarkus.bom.decomposer
Interface ProjectRelease.Builder
- All Superinterfaces:
ProjectRelease
- Enclosing interface:
- ProjectRelease
-
Nested Class Summary
Nested classes/interfaces inherited from interface io.quarkus.bom.decomposer.ProjectRelease
ProjectRelease.Builder -
Method Summary
Modifier and TypeMethodDescriptiondefault ProjectRelease.Builderadd(ProjectDependency dep) add(ProjectDependency dep, BiFunction<ProjectDependency, ProjectDependency, ProjectDependency> conflictResolver) add(org.eclipse.aether.artifact.Artifact a) add(org.eclipse.aether.graph.Dependency d) build()booleanincludes(io.quarkus.maven.dependency.ArtifactKey key) Methods inherited from interface io.quarkus.bom.decomposer.ProjectRelease
artifactVersions, dependencies, groupIds, id
-
Method Details
-
add
-
add
ProjectRelease.Builder add(ProjectDependency dep, BiFunction<ProjectDependency, ProjectDependency, ProjectDependency> conflictResolver) -
add
-
add
-
includes
boolean includes(io.quarkus.maven.dependency.ArtifactKey key) -
build
ProjectRelease build()
-